Transaction 859809b5de1573db2f269fffde59a40824dc6c30b14dfc62d1bf644993306538

2 Input
1 Outputs
  • 859809b5de1573db2f269fffde59a40824dc6c30b14dfc62d1bf644993306538:0
  • value  2846750
    address  12o8qRwLxmFteYitqxwhbviwLPEWaCXXBw